Malaga is both a city, and an area, Malaga City is a thriving place with a huge range of people living there, from students at Universidad Malaga through the resident population to Ex pats from all over the world.
Shopping in the city is available in all districts, but there are places that should receive special consideration like the Larios and Vialia Malls and Calle Larios and Plaza Mayor Malaga also has a fine Cathedral, which to this day is unfinished giving it a asymmetrical apperance. Another Malaga tour That is worth considering is Granada, with the Alhambra Palace and Gardens
Malaga attractions include Museo Picasso featuring works by Pablo Picasso who was born in the city, The Alcazaba is a Moorish fortification or citadel, and the best preserved in Spain. Next to the entrance to the Alcazaba are the ruins of a Roman theater dating to the 2nd century which is undergoing restoration. The Palacio de Congresos is also worth a visit.

The area covered by Malaga stretches along the coast and takes in the towns of Benalmádena, Torremolinos, Torre del Mar, Marbella, Puerto Banus,
Malaga hotell accomodation is plentiful all along the coast.
Malaga train service C1 runs along the costa from Fuengirola to the city, and serves many communities like Churriana next to the international airport, where all cheap flights to malaga arrive.The airport its self and cargo terminal, the service is well used and popular with residents and visitors alike.

Nudist space in Spain is very wide spread, and although a Catholic country, you will find many Spaniards and their family enjoying a Clothing optional Beach.
Nudists from many countries flock to the coasts of Spain to soak up the sun, Many beaches allocate nudistspace, while others allow naturists and non nudists to mix freely.
Because of the low crime levels in Spain, young nudists and nude girls are safe and comfortable.
Many families around the world enjoy nudism, and finding a vacation resort that caters to their interests is not always easy. Along the Costa del Sol coast of Andelucia in southern Spain, many beaches, if not all allow topless bathing, and there are also beaches where clothing is optional.
The town of Vera has a resort that caters for nudists, and the wide sandy beach is called Playa del Vera. that is directly behind the resort. It is not uncommon to see men women and whole families walking naked from their appartments to the beach.
Another fine nudest beach can be found further along the coast past Malaga, at a small place called Cabo Pino, the beach is called Playa Artola, and is a sandy beach backed by dunes and woods.

A Family golf vacation, is the ideal way to both enjoy your golf while giving the rest of your family a real holiday experience, In southern Europe there are a fine selection of golf courses throughout France, Portugal, and Spain, with all the ancillary services such as driving ranges, Professional shops and tuition, and equipment hire.
The range and quality of the golf courses available means that almost any where that you want to take the family along the south coast of Spain puts you in easy reach of a golf club. So the family can enjoy the warm safe waters of the Mediterranean Sea, while you enjoy the challenge of a new golf course.
You will find Andalucia is home to more than 50 Golf Clubs, There are at least 53 listed on the next page, most of them have websites so you can get an idea about costs and facilities. Some of these clubs have up to four courses to choose from so it is unlikely that you will get bored during any normal holiday. Family Beach cheap Holidays in Spain Many people think of Spain when they plan their next vacation, for the past forty years the British and northern Europeans have flocked there every summer for the almost guaranteed sunshine and relaxed life style. In recent years more American visitors have discovered that Spain is ideal for a family beach vacation, and with many fine golf courses, Golf packages have become popular. For many families the quality of the beach is very important, and most of the beaches are rated high quality by the European authorities on sea water cleanliess. Most popular beaches are patrolled by lifeguards and often have toilet and shower facilities, with bars and shops close by. As with any beach that you woulld take your family to they can be dangerous, if you don’t follow normal common sense precautions and supervise childred when they are playing in the surf All along the coast of the southern Spanish province of Andalucia, the resort towns have become famous around the world, From Benidorm in the east to the Costa Del Sol Towns of Malaga, Torremolinos, and Marbella, in the west as you approach the British Rock of Gibraltar. Like the rest of Europe except Britain the Spanish drive on the right, and the roads generally are excellent, unless you are planning to explore inland in some of the country areas, where while still good in 90% of cases it is possible to find your self on the occasional dirt road. The Spanish on the whole are good drivers, and that with the very light traffic except in major towns makes driving a real pleasure for those of us who are used to driving in places like London or New York. English is the second language of Spain, and indeed it is sometimes difficult to use Spanish when you are at the coast, and because of the excellent weather and relatively cheap lifestyle in Spain many British and Germans have bought holiday homes on the coast. Many more have moved full time to more inland area’s where it is possible to enjoy the genuine culture of the country with their many fiesta’s and fairs.
